你把task.json打开配置一下第一个任务属性为build,命令是make就好了,清理目标文件的话,再创建一个任...
安装成功后,打开命令行,输入如下命令,检查是否安装成功。 cmake -version 安装版本 然后,打开VS Code安装CMake插件(Cmake和Cmake Tools)。 cmake插件 接下来,我们就可以在VS Code上使用CMake工具了。下面是我们准备一段代码hello.cpp和CMakeLists.txt进行验证。这里需要注意的是一定要注意编译器是否安装,我已经提...
这个方案的思路是:使用 Makefile 来构建工程, VS Code 通过 Tasks 调用 make 工具来编译,再通过调用 gdb 来调试 其优点在于不是过分依赖 VS Code 自身的配置,一个合适的 Makefile 可以在各个平台上执行编译,但是在开发过程中又可以用到 VS Code 自身的插件带来的便利,减少命令输入,减少命令行 gdb 调试带来的烦...
安装Makefile插件 debug模式编译 如果能一键调试就一键 不行就写个launch 现代工具比你想象中要智能 ...
二、使用VS Code编写C++代码 进阶(下) 使用cmake编译项目文件。 基于cmake 编写最简单的CMakeLists.txt project(MYSWAP) add_executable(my_cmake_swap,main.cpp swap.cpp) 进行多文件编译并调试 mkdir build cd build # 如果电脑上已经安装了VS,可能会调用微软 MSVC编译器,使用(cmake -G "MinGW Makefiles"...
Solved: Hi, first of all I was amazed to hear that nxp also provides an extension for VS Code cause that is one of my favorite editors. So I was
FetchContent_MakeAvailable(googletest) 在接下来的部分中,我们会做一些我们通常在普通的 Makefile 中会做的事: 指定要构建的二进制文件、它们相关的源文件、应该链接的库,以及编译器可以找到头文件的目录。 add_executable(Producer Producer.cpp) target_link_libraries(Producer PUBLIC Generator) ...
通过下面的语句,我们使 CMake 来在构建文件夹中创建一个名称为compile_commands.json的文件。这个文件会展示项目的每个文件的编译器选项。在 VSCodium 中加载该文件,会告知 IntelliSense 功能在哪里查找头文件(查看 code.visualstudio.com)。 set(CMAKE_EXPORT_COMPILE_COMMANDS ON) ...
下载并安装VSCode下载地址: https://code.visualstudio.com/ 2.下载cmake 下载地址: https://cmake.org/download/ 解压重命名为cmake,放到D盘根目录下 3.下载K210的toolchain和openocd 下载地址: https://kendr…
“makefile.makePath”:“${env:ProgramFiles(x86)}/GnuWin32/bin/make.exe”C:/Program Files (x86)/GnuWin32/bin/make.exe “makefile.extensionLog”: “extension_${configuration}_${buildTarget}.log”extension_debug_x86.log “makefile.configurationCachePath”: “cache_${command:m...